Do you use Google Maps to give out your home address? Well, soon you will be able to send your house photos, better yet, you will be able to send it in 3 dimensional panoramic view. And it’s not limited to your house only, you can actually navigate along the street and view the surroundings.

Google’s StreetView is currently available to cities like New York, San Fransisco, Las Vegas, Denver, and Miami. But should be coming to your cities very soon.

Since Google take these digital images of the streets by hand, there are concerns that some people might be captured in the photos, especially in compromising situations. (eg. throwing your rubbish in your pajamas, or worse without pajamas ;) Therefore, Google provides people to report inappropriate images on the StreetView pages.

If the location that you are browsing has photos, the StreetView button will be enabled on Google Maps, as shown in the screenshot to the right. You can see YouTube video about StreetView and how to use it here.
